The solution to fix this issue is quite simple because it only happens when the iPhone is connected to the Internet. Therefore, just take the device offline before launching Apple Music. Also, according to Apple Support, impacted users can tap the airplane mode in the Control Center , let all connections shut down.

This helps the iPhone re-connect to CarPlay. And CarPlay will be loaded in offline mode, so users should then be able to launch Apple Music correctly. Once Apple Music can work properly, you can then return to your iPhone and disable the airplane mode. Another issue that drives users crazy is "Download Apple Music songs won't play offline". You've downloaded some songs from Apple Music, and they play well when the Internet is available.

But if you turn off Wi-Fi or cellular data, these songs won't play at all. Sounds familiar to you? If so, try the potential solutions here.

This is the most frequently used solution to fix downloaded songs not playing offline issue. But you need to redownload the music you have already downloaded for offline playback when you sign back in Apple Music. Try a different Apple Music Downloader. Depending on the cause of this issue, you may or may not be able to recover downloaded songs that are missing from your device. If, on the other hand, downloaded songs are not showing on your Apple Music due to a glitch within the app, your device, or in the Settings menu, you might be able to recover the missing downloaded songs.

As earlier mentioned, downloaded songs could go missing on Apple Music if the app or your phone is going through some glitches. Luckily, a simple device restart could help get things back in order and restore your downloaded music. If you still cannot find downloaded songs on Apple Music, proceed to the next troubleshooting fixes below.

Disabling Apple Music on your device, either intentionally or by accident, will render your downloaded inaccessible. If you want your songs restored to your device, you should re-enable Apple Music and iTunes Library Sync. After that, you can go to check whether your artwork is loaded or not.
